Output 66efe88475d1295c26739f0952bfa4092579d48d53d516efb6d4d70f53a7487f:0

value
2369668246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b9ce6c82a5cd4d3684ae514b21c1b89b3418a0d OP_EQUAL
address
3Jo2F85PaXP9G3C7PRgi1Fn5i5zxaEDD6Y
transaction
66efe88475d1295c26739f0952bfa4092579d48d53d516efb6d4d70f53a7487f